Speculations Urouge might be a Holy Knight or a candidate.

#1
We are fast approaching EoS, and so far Oda has pretty much utilized ever member of the Supernova in some way or another throughout the post skip.

He's had a tendency of bringing these characters back, slightly before the time in the story that they are going to be most relevant.

So I was thinking about Urouge and what role he could possibly play in the upcoming story, and it kind of dawned on me, that we just got introduced to the "Holy Knights" and Urouge, is a Holy man.

Now back during Medieval Times it wasn't uncommon for knight candidates, or even Knights themselves to undergo a Pilgrimage, as a way to prove they are worthy of thier role.

What if that is what Urouge is doing now, and what all members of the the Holy Knights must go through to earn thier rank?

I mean, think about it. How are they supposed to prove they are strong enough to protect the likes of the Gorosei and Im, if they have no real battle experience under thier belt? What better way than to send them on a Pilgrimage to see if they can survive making it through a set path through the Grand line? All Holy Knights must undergo this process to prove they are worthy.

And it does fit for Urouge to possibly be connected to the Celestial Dragons, as he is a Skypiean after all. They are known for Worshipping tangible God's, so the Celestial Dragons choosing devote worshippers to be their Holy Knights makes sense. If Oda plans on actually making the Holy Knights relevant, I think this would be a good way of giving them development.
